Hagerstown: Jacob D. Dietrick, 1806. Presumed First Edition. Hardcover. Octavo, 527, [68] pages; G-; Bound in full tree calf with morocco spine label and gilt lettering; Moderate chipping to head of spine, moderate bumping to head/tail of spine and corners, leather on spine cracking, front joint beginning to split at top of spine, light shelf wear to corners and edges, and leather beginning to peal from boards; Light age toning to text block and pages throughout, mild foxing to pages throughout, and previous inscription at top of title page has been excised; Ex-Library plate on ffep.
